The Basque Parliament will hold the plenary session this Thursday for the appointment of the Lehendakari of the Basque Government, clearly marked by the personal meeting in which they will play the leading role. Imanol Pradales (PNV) and Pello Otxandiano (EH Bildu)which, barring a major surprise, will be decided in favor of the former.
The President of the Basque Parliament, Bakartxo Tejeriaopens the session at 9:30 in the morning.. The plenary session starts with the reading of the proposed candidacies, led by one of the secretariats of the Board. The candidates will then present, in ascending order of the number of support points they have, in a maximum time of 90 minutes, his government program. The first to speak is Pello Otxandiano and Imanol Pradales will follow. After these interventions, the President will adjourn the session.
At 2:30 p.m The session will resume and the representatives of the parliamentary groups will intervene for a maximum period of time 30 minutes. In the case of the Mixed Group, the representative of the extreme right-wing party Vox will first speak during the meeting. 15 minutesand Sumar is in second place for another fifteen minutes.
The candidates of Otxandiano and Pradales can respond to the representatives of the factions during the meeting 30 minutes at most every. The representatives of the factions are entitled to a 10 minute replica. The session is then adjourned, with the Council determining the time at which voting will resume.
The parliamentarians, then called for the public roll call vote, they will respond with the name of one of the candidates, or they will declare that they are abstaining. This is a constructive vote, with no possibility of voting against.
The candidate who absolute majority of the camera. If none of the candidates receives an absolute majority, the voting will be repeated within 24 hours and the one who receives the largest number of votes will be elected Lehendakari.

The candidate for lehendakari of the PNV, Imanol Pradaleswill base its investiture speech on the programmatic agreement, signed on Wednesday by PNV and PSE-EEthat turns five major axes and 32 action areas for the realization of a “global Euskadi”. The document, entitled “Ongizatean hazi”, sets out the priorities and outlines of the work of the executive branch of the XIIIth legislature.
In a preview sent to the press, actions to “continue to improve areas such as health, education, employment, housing, security and social services” are listed as one of the pact’s major pillars, all pillars of well-being. to promote the reindustrialization of Euskadi, with a “modern, dynamic, developed and sustainable industrial fabric” and “quality employment”.
The third axis is based on carrying out an ‘orderly and coordinated’ energy transition so that the Basque manufacturing sector achieves the set objectives ‘without endangering our future’. In the context of coexistence, the agreement on the commitment to gender equality and the rights of the LGTBIQ+ collective, as well as an “inclusive, critical and ethical memory”, with compensation for all victims.
In terms of self-government, PNV and PSE-EE face the legislature with the “dual objectives” of fully complying with the Statute of Gernika and obtaining the basis to develop a new statute through “negotiation, agreement and the maximum political consensus in the Basque Parliament, within the scope of its competence and the current legislation.” Currently, the “priority goal is to take advantage of the future opportunities offered by the internationalization of Euskadi.”
On his part, EH Bildu’s lehendakari candidate, Otxandiano hairwill emphasize that the right to decide appears to be part of the new Basque political status that, according to the sovereigntist coalition, ‘should take off in the first year of the legislature’. Moreover, the candidate will accuse Pradales of turning the investiture into a “mere procedure”.
For its formation, the debate on a new status should ‘start in the first year of the legislature’, take into account the nationalist majority of the new Basque parliament and lead to an articulated text ‘defended in Madrid in terms of the nation.”
“We are not in a hurry. It has to be done well and we don’t want to rush it, but it is time. (…) In September or October we will have to start talking”, and the debate about self- The government must “start in the first year of the term of office,” the EH Bildu candidate will defend.
